Aviation Medicals — Class II & IV
Dr Pretorius is a regular designated aviation medical examiner (DAME). Class II and Class IV aviation medicals are conducted at the practice for private and student pilots — the full examination, done properly, without the run-around.
- Class II — private & student pilot licences
- Class IV — glider pilots & more
